Innovations in Robotics



One major improvement in dental surgery is the use of robot innovation, which enables accurate and reliable operations. With the help of robot systems, oral cosmetic surgeons have the capability to perform intricate surgical treatments with boosted precision, reducing the danger of human error.



These robotic systems are outfitted with sophisticated imaging technology and accurate tools that make it possible for specialists to navigate with elaborate physiological frameworks easily. By making use of robotic innovation, doctors can accomplish greater surgical precision, resulting in enhanced patient outcomes and faster recovery times.

Furthermore, making use of robotics in oral surgery enables minimally invasive treatments, lowering the trauma to bordering cells and promoting faster healing.

Minimally Intrusive Strategies



To even more progress the field of oral surgery, accept the capacity of minimally invasive strategies that can substantially profit both doctors and people alike.

Minimally invasive techniques are reinventing the area by reducing surgical injury, lessening post-operative discomfort, and accelerating the healing procedure. These methods involve making use of smaller sized cuts and specialized tools to perform treatments with precision and efficiency.

By utilizing advanced imaging innovation, such as cone light beam calculated tomography (CBCT), doctors can precisely plan and perform surgical treatments with very little invasiveness.

Additionally, the use of lasers in dental surgery allows for accurate cells cutting and coagulation, causing reduced blood loss and lowered healing time.

With minimally intrusive strategies, individuals can experience quicker recuperation, minimized scarring, and enhanced results, making it a crucial aspect of the future of oral surgery.
